The Role
The Principal Engineer Electricity Utilisation works with a team of officers undertaking the development of policies for electrical utilisation safety legislation and community education programs.
- Liaise with a wide range of client groups such as, licencing authorities, licensees, employers, employees, utilities and power suppliers, government agencies, unions and industry organisations.
- Leading the development of regulatory policy work.
- Leading or assisting investigations into electrical safety incidents.
- Assisting with compliance audits of electricity networks.
Qualifications & Licenses
- Bachelor deg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ent with eligibility for membership of Engineers Australia as a Professional Engineer.
- Current Western Australian C or C-A class drivers' licence or equivalent.
